我必须从python脚本触发Azure DevOps中的管道。我已经发现我需要一个私人访问令牌,这部分很好。但是,我无法让脚本正常工作。我正在尝试这样的事情:
data = [
{
}
]
http = urllib3.PoolManager()
r = http.request('POST', api_url, headers={'Content-Type': 'application/json-patch+json', "Authorization": private_access_token}, body=data)
print(r.status)
print(r.data)
我必须使用urllib3,因为我不能使用请求包
数据为空,因为在这里查看参数https://docs.microsoft.com/en-us/rest/api/azure/devops/pipelines/runs/run%20pipeline?view=azure-devops-rest-6.0。那么我不需要任何输入数据?我只想触发一条管道,没有别的
错误消息不是很有用。我收到错误信息203
我用以下方法解决了这个问题:
相关问题 更多 >
编程相关推荐